📊 Monitorowanie stanu i wydajności środowiska wirtualnego
W dobie rosnącej roli wirtualizacji, prawidłowe monitorowanie środowiska wirtualnego jest nie tylko koniecznością, ale i jednym z kluczowych filarów stabilności oraz wydajności infrastruktury IT. Obejmuje to kontrolę zasobów takich jak CPU, RAM, IOPS, sieć czy dostępność maszyn wirtualnych.
🔍 Dlaczego monitorowanie wirtualizacji jest kluczowe?
W środowiskach, gdzie maszyny wirtualne obsługują produkcyjne systemy firmowe, każda awaria lub spadek wydajności może oznaczać realne straty. Monitorowanie pozwala na:
- Wczesne wykrywanie problemów (CPU bottleneck, przepełnienie RAM).
- Optymalizację zasobów i lepsze planowanie.
- Zapewnienie ciągłości działania usług.
- Podniesienie poziomu bezpieczeństwa.
📌 Przykład: Nagły wzrost użycia dysku może świadczyć o błędnym zapisie logów lub ataku ransomware wewnątrz maszyny wirtualnej.

🧠 Co warto monitorować w środowiskach wirtualnych?
Efektywne monitorowanie obejmuje zarówno hosty fizyczne, jak i maszyny wirtualne oraz warstwę sieciową.
🎯 Kluczowe metryki:
Komponent | Co monitorować |
---|---|
CPU | użycie %, czas gotowości |
RAM | przydział, wykorzystanie |
Dysk | IOPS, opóźnienia, zajętość |
Sieć | przepustowość, błędy, straty |
VM | uptime, rebooty, status |
Host | obciążenie, temperatura, błędy |
💡 Porada: Korzystaj z alertów i progów ostrzegawczych – automatyzacja powiadomień pozwala na reakcję w czasie rzeczywistym.
⚙️ Narzędzia do monitorowania środowisk wirtualnych
Istnieje wiele narzędzi – zarówno open source, jak i komercyjnych – które umożliwiają pełny wgląd w wydajność infrastruktury.
🛠️ Popularne rozwiązania:
- Zabbix – agentowy monitoring z rozbudowanymi wykresami i integracjami.
- Nagios – system monitorowania z pluginami dla VMware/Proxmox.
- Prometheus + Grafana – zbieranie metryk i wizualizacja.
- VMware vRealize Operations (vROps) – zaawansowana analiza środowiska vSphere.
- Proxmox VE Monitor – natywne metryki dla środowisk Proxmox.
- Datadog – monitoring w chmurze z integracją z VM i kontenerami.
📌 Wskazówka: Niezależnie od narzędzia, zadbaj o centralizację logów (np. z użyciem Elastic Stack).
🧪 Najczęstsze problemy i jak je diagnozować
❗ Typowe objawy spadku wydajności:
- Wolne działanie aplikacji na VM
- Przerywane połączenia sieciowe
- Przeciążony procesor hosta
- Wysoka latencja dysków
🔧 Diagnostyka krok po kroku:
- Sprawdź, czy problem dotyczy jednej VM, czy całego hosta.
- Przeanalizuj historię metryk – czy to nagły problem, czy narastał?
- Porównaj zasoby przydzielone vs używane.
- Sprawdź logi systemowe maszyny i hosta.
- Zastosuj testy obciążeniowe.
📈 Przykłady raportów i metryk
Raporty okresowe to podstawa dla administratorów. Powinny zawierać:
- Średnie zużycie CPU i RAM (VM + host).
- Liczbę restartów i awarii VM.
- Wskaźniki dostępności (SLA).
- Czas działania bez przerw (uptime).
- Wydajność storage (np. dyski SSD vs HDD).
📊 Dobry raport = prosta wizualizacja + praktyczne wnioski.
✅ Wnioski i dobre praktyki
Monitorowanie wirtualizacji to nie dodatek, lecz nieodzowny element zarządzania infrastrukturą IT. Dobrze zaprojektowany system monitoringu:
- Zwiększa niezawodność środowiska.
- Umożliwia proaktywne działania.
- Zmniejsza koszty przestojów i napraw.
💼 Zalecane praktyki:
- Ustal jasne progi ostrzegawcze.
- Automatyzuj raportowanie.
- Zbieraj logi z wielu źródeł.
- Integruj monitoring z systemami ticketowymi (np. Jira, GLPI).